The Iloilo Provincial Board passed a resolution yesterday condemning the death of slain overseas Filipino worker (OFW) Joanna Daniela Demafelis, who was found dead inside a freezer while working abroad in Kuwait.

The resolution, authored by Board Member Jeneda Salcedo-Orendain, also called on the national government to “exert diligent efforts to bring justice to the perpetrators of the crime.”

Recent reports revealed the International Criminal Police Organization (Interpol) is conducting an investigation into her suspected murder. The primary suspects in the case are her employers, a Lebanese man and his Syrian wife, who have since fled Kuwait.

The provincial body also demanded the Kuwaiti government gather evidence and conduct a speedy trial against the suspects.

Meanwhile, Iloilo Governor Arthur Defensor, Sr. released P100,000 in burial assistance to the victim’s family yesterday./WDJ
